Vectra Bank Colorado Welcomes Symone Massey as New Market President

Vectra Bank Colorado is thrilled to announce the recent promotion of Symone Massey to the pivotal role of Market President. With her deep experience and commitment to community growth, Massey is set to drive success in her new position.

Symone Massey: A Leader in Banking

Having accumulated over 25 years in business lending and commercial banking, Massey has been a significant asset at Vectra Bank, previously excelling as a Business Banker. Her wealth of knowledge comes from her successful career spanning various markets, notably in Colorado and beyond, where she cultivated strong relationships and provided strategic financial solutions tailored to meet the unique needs of local businesses.

Background and Credentials

With a Bachelor’s degree in Business from Utah State University, Massey also holds certifications from the American Institute of Banking. She is an active member of various professional associations, including the National Contractors Association and the National Builders Association. Additionally, her role as a community leader is marked by her involvement with several nonprofits, where she has served on boards and taken on leadership roles.

About Vectra Bank Colorado

Vectra Bank Colorado is a forward-thinking financial institution boasting assets of approximately $4 billion. This customer-focused organization is part of the Zions Bancorporation family and operates 34 locations across Colorado, with an additional branch in New Mexico. Vectra prides itself on providing real relationship banking to small and middle-market businesses, addressing their unique banking needs effectively.

As part of Zions Bancorporation, which is recognized in both the S&P 400 Mid-Cap and NASDAQ Financial 100 indices (NASDAQ: ZION), Vectra Bank continues to be a leader in the banking sector, committed to fostering business success and economic growth in local communities.
